As traders, we all appreciate a clean chart, and Heikin Ashi charts are a favorite for many. They help us cut through the noise and spot trends more clearly.

However, there’s a catch—these charts can obscure the actual price values, particularly the closing prices.

The Heikin Ashi close price is derived from an applied price known as the “total price,” while the open is essentially a moving average of these close prices.

So why not simplify things by displaying this information as two distinct lines?

That’s exactly what this indicator does. You’ll be able to see the true bar values without any confusion—the dotted line represents the open, and the solid line indicates the close.

Keep in mind that by default, the line colors are set to Gray, which can be a bit dreary. Feel free to customize the colors to your liking—perhaps Yellow on a black background or Blue on a white one.

This code utilizes conditional compilation and is compatible with both MQL4 and MQL5. Plus, all my source code published on CodeBase is now also accessible in the “Public Projects” tab of MetaEditor under the name “FMIC.”
